- -lysis
- breakdown, destruction, separation
- -trophy
- development, nourishment
- -plasia
- development, formation, growth
- -ptosis
- drooping, sagging, prolapse
- -malacia
- softening
- -genesis
- condition of producing, forming
- -dynia
- pain
- -plasty
- surgical repair
- -cele
- hernia
- -coccus
- berry-shaped bacterium
- plas/o
- formation, development
- acr/o
- extremities, top, extreme point
- pulmon/o
- lungs
- necr/o
- death
- neutr/o
- neutrophil (a white blood cell), (neutral)
- peritone/o
- peritoneum
- phag/o
- to eat, swallow
- phleb/o
- vein
- -megaly
- enlargement
- mast/o
- breast
- myel/o
- spinal cord, bone marrow
- lapar/o
- abdomen, abdominal wall
- isch/o
- to hold back
- my/o
- muscle
- -therapy
- treatment
- -graphy
- the process of recording or tracing
- -stomy
- new opening to the outside of the body to form a mouth.
- -stasis
- stopping, controlling, standing still
